TrueBlue (TBI) Tops Q4 EPS by 6c
February 3, 2016 4:01 PM ESTTrueBlue (NYSE: TBI) reported Q4 EPS of $0.66, $0.06 better than the analyst estimate of $0.60. Revenue for the quarter came in at $811 million versus the consensus estimate of $747.5 million.
